If the door is well balanced properly, the trouble might lie with the electric motor. Modern garage door openers with DC motors and twin voltage capacities are equipped with transformers that might fall short over time, creating the motor to run slowly or inconsistently. If troubleshooting the balance or springtimes doesn't help, it's best to have a professional check and repair the electric motor to avoid further damages.


If your opener has actually LED lights installed, eliminate them and check if the problem lingers. Some low-grade LED lights can emit radio frequencies that disrupt remotes (https://sandbox.zenodo.org/records/328325). Next, inspect if the issue occurs just when the electric motor lights are off, or if there are light ballasts near the electric motor. These can likewise create interference with the remote signal.
